I live and grew up in Scotland, and have always loved riding bikes. When I first visited Vancouver for a few months when I was 18 I was introduced to riding on the North Shore, Whistler, and went on a camping/riding trip around BC. Since then I’ve returned almost every summer to ride and see friends. When I’m back in UK I build DH trails and jump spots to try and bring a li le of the magic back with me.

I grew up in Australia and have been riding mountain bikes for the last 15 years. I rode mostly DH and 4x in Australia but I was lucky enough to spend many summers in stunning BC where I worked as a mountain bike guide, and picked up a love for all mountain and trial riding. I fell in love with BC and made a permanent move to Vancouver in 2009. I now based in Squamish and have one the best trail networks I’ve ever ridden in my back yard.

I have a Masters in Mechanical Engineering where I specialized in suspensions dynamics and linkage kinema cs. Previous related jobs range from wrenching at local bike shop when I was growing up, to an interna onal engineering consultancy company, and a great me at Rolls-Royce designing and manufacturing jet engine components where I learned a lot.

Before joining Banshee I worked at World Trail, building and design mountain bike parks around the world.

Legend 650

Featured

WorldCup DH Race

205mm Travel

The Legend 650 represents the evolu on of one of the fastest DH race bikes in the world and has been completely reworked for MY16

LEGEND SHOCK OPTIONS: Fox DHX2 Cane Creek DBair CS Rockshox Vivid RC2 Coil Marzocchi Moto CR2

LEGEND FORK OPTIONS: Fox 40 Float 27.5 FIT HSC/LSC Rockshox Boxxer Team 27.5 Marzocchi 380 C2R2

BUILDKIT OPTIONS: Darkside / Legend RACE Darkside / Legend SHOW

Updates since MkII Ÿ Ÿ Ÿ Ÿ Ÿ Ÿ Ÿ Ÿ

650B specific design with 205mm travel Cu ng edge 650B race geometry Totally reworked linkage for op mal kinema cs for 650b New tube set resul ng in 10% increased torsional s ffness. Improved Standover Lighter forgings Integrated fork bumpers, using ODI plugs Tapered Zero-Stack headtube

RUNE

Enduro 650b or 26

160mm Travel

The Rune saw its geometry changed to op mize running 650b wheels , and saw ergonomic updates for be er weight distribu on

RUNE SHOCK OPTIONS: Cane Creek DBair CS Fox Float X 3PL Rockshox Monarch Plus RC3

RUNE FORK OPTIONS: Fox 36 Float 27.5 160 FIT4 3PL Rockshox Pike 27.5 RCT3 160mm Rockshox Pike 27.5 RC 160mm Marzocchi 350 CR

BUILDKIT OPTIONS: Spi ire / Rune COMP Spi ire / Rune RACE Spi ire / Rune SHOW

Updates from 2015 Ÿ Ÿ Ÿ Ÿ Ÿ Ÿ Ÿ

Longer TT and reach for all sizes 0.5° slacker head angle 0.5° Steeper seat angle on S and M, and 1.0° on L and XL Splined ISCG Lower Standover Improved cable rou ng Refined shock mount
